About this House

Exceptional Grove Park Living

Beautifully updated and thoughtfully maintained, this 3,902 square-foot Grove Park residence offers the rare combination of timeless character, elevated finishes, generous living spaces, and the peace of mind that comes with significant recent improvements. Set in one of Asheville’s most beloved neighborhoods

Step inside to ceilings over nine feet, abundant natural light, and beautifully refinished heart pine and maple floors that give the home an immediate sense of warmth and sophistication. Two fireplaces create inviting places to gather, while the open floor plan allows the living, dining, and kitchen spaces to flow effortlessly together.

The expansive kitchen is a true centerpiece of the home, with striking leathered Taj Mahal quartzite countertops, new stainless steel appliances, generous workspace, and plenty of room for family and friends to gather. Whether hosting a dinner party or enjoying a quiet morning at home, this is a kitchen designed to be lived in and loved.

With four bedrooms, including two en-suite bedrooms, plus an additional full bath, the floor plan offers both privacy and flexibility. A private outdoor sauna creates a luxurious retreat without ever leaving home.

Downstairs, a second living area with its own full kitchen opens up a world of possibilities—an ideal space for extended family, guests, an au pair, teenagers, or simply a private place to relax and entertain.

Outside, beautiful landscaping surrounds the home, while the welcoming front and back porch invites slow mornings, evening cocktails, and conversation with neighbors.

Outside, beautiful landscaping and an inviting front porch complete the setting, offering the perfect place for morning coffee, evening cocktails, or simply enjoying the charm of the neighborhood.

Beyond its beautiful interiors, the home has benefited from substantial recent improvements, including a new roof, new HVAC system, new water heater, new appliances, fresh interior paint, and refinished hardwood flooring—allowing the next owner to simply move in and enjoy.


Thoughtfully updated while preserving the warmth and character that make Grove Park homes so special, this is more than a beautiful house—it is a home designed for gathering, retreating, entertaining, and enjoying Asheville living at its best.
